The Science, Technology, and Society (STS) Program offers students an interdisciplinary approach to explore the dynamic relationships between scientific advancements, technological innovations, and social structures. This academic focus examines diverse areas including genetic research, biotechnological developments, ethical considerations in medicine and biology, health-related ethical dilemmas, psychological and physiological disorders, community health initiatives, patient advocacy, sociopolitical aspects of human biology, and numerous other fields where emerging technologies both shape and are shaped by cultural contexts.
